Elk Ridge Resort and Sundogs Excursions welcome internationally renowned Saskatchewan authors and wildlife photographers Rebecca and Glen Grambo.

The Grambos share an indoor, evening presentation featuring the most recent of their 26 books, ‘Wolf: Icon, Enemy, Legend’.  

It is a beautiful and thought-provoking exploration of humanity’s relationship with these unforgettable animals.  

Their wildlife photography is fabulous!

Live music to warm-up the evening courtesy Sundogs Excursions. Family-friendly! 

After the indoor program we'll take a short drive into Prince Albert National Park and try to 'howl' for the wild wolves. No response guaranteed but it's an interesting way to wrap up the evening and who knows what we might hear and see!
